ad0: FAILURE - WRITE_DMA

Søren Schmidt sos at DeepCore.dk
Sun Oct 10 01:59:37 PDT 2004


Mikhail P. wrote:
> On Saturday 09 October 2004 18:26, Søren Schmidt wrote:
> 
>>Hmm, that means that the drive couldn't find the sector you asked for.
>>Now, what has me wondering is that it is the exact sector where we
>>switch to 48bit adressing mode. Anyhow, I've just checked on the old
>>Maxtor preproduktion 48bit reference drive I have here and it crosses
>>the limit with no problems.
>>What controller are you using ? not all supports 48bit mode correctly..
> 
> 
> There's VIA's motherboard (not sure about the model name).
> 
> Here's info regarding ata controller from dmesg:
> atapci0: <VIA 8235 UDMA133 controller> port 0xac00-0xac0f at device 17.1 on 
> pci0
> 
> I will be able to test the drives (the ones which I thought of as "failed") on 
> another board within 10 days or so.

There is definitly something fishy here, since I dont have either the 
disks nor any VIA chips here in the lab I cannot do any testing here.
However I dont know of any problems with the VIA chips in this regard, 
so that leaves the disks for scrutiny. One thing to try is change the 
tripping point where we switch from 28bit mode to 48 bit mode, could be 
a 1 off error in the firmware...

-Søren



More information about the freebsd-hackers mailing list